Here is my only complaint about BB, the little kid area has 3 bigger slides for the little ones and not a single one can you leave them at the top and make it to the bottom before they do. One of them you have to walk all the way around the whole area to get to the bottom of the slide and you can't see your child the whole time. There is also an area with 4 small slides, so you can basically stand in one spot and watch them play on these slides. They are pretty small though so most kids by 4 probably won't want to do them.
